    What’s the difference between kitchen chairs and dining chairs? 

    Not much, really—it’s more about how and where you use them. Kitchen chairs are usually lighter, more casual and often designed with everyday flexibility in mind. Think easy to move, easy to wipe, and always ready for a quick breakfast or a catch-up over tea. Dining chairs tend to feel a little more formal—padded seats, high backs, or bolder designs made to elevate special meals and longer sit-downs. In reality, most chairs can do both jobs brilliantly. So whether you’re furnishing an open-plan space or a cozy nook, you’ll find options that do double duty with ease. 

    How do you clean kitchen chairs without a fuss? 

    It all depends on the material. Wooden chairs love a gentle wipe with a damp cloth, while metal frames are even lower maintenance—perfect for busy kitchens. For upholstered seats, a fabric protector can go a long way, especially if little hands (or paws) are part of the household. And if things get messy, many fabric options come with removable, washable covers—a practical bonus that keeps your kitchen chairs looking fresh without too much effort. 

    What should you consider when choosing chairs? 

    Kitchen chairs come in various sizes and styles to suit different comfort needs. When choosing the right chair, consider key dimensions like seat height, depth, and width—taller individuals may need extra support, and a chair you already find comfortable can serve as a helpful reference. Think about the seat type too: padded chairs offer softness, while firmer seats can be enhanced with a cushion. The goal is to find a chair that balances comfort and style while fitting perfectly into your space.
